College Grads - Land That Job, Career Coach Explains How
For college graduates, entering the job market with little work experience, along with the 12 million unemployed Americans, can feel like a daunting challenge. Career coach Catherine Jewell, author of New Resume, New Career, encourages recent graduates to adopt new job search practices. She stresses grads avoid generic cover letters and chronological resumes.

The Corporate Storyteller
Graduation time is upon us and new grads will be starting their careers with bright and eager determination, full of talent and drive. But talent without will has very little value, and willingness has almost nothing to do with pleasing people, says Elaine Stirling, author of The Corporate Storyteller. She offers five indispensable talents for all graduates.

People of Color in the Sciences: Astronomy to Zoology
Our country is facing a science and technology crisis: Baby boomers are retiring, more restrictions are being placed on immigrating students and science workers, and foreign countries are fast catching up to the United States technology lead. People of Color in the Sciences is a collection of success stories about leaders at the forefront of the industry. Our hope is that the achievements of these minorities will inspire the next generation of science and technology workers.
